Kata Noi Beach: A Hidden Paradise in Phuket

Kata Noi Beach is a stunning, tranquil gem tucked away just south of the main Kata area, offering a more exclusive and serene experience for travelers. This small bay is framed by lush green hills and features soft white sand and crystal-clear turquoise waters, making it one of Phuket’s most beautiful coastal spots. Visitors can enjoy sunbathing, swimming, and, during the monsoon season, some of the island’s best surfing conditions.


Must-See Attractions and Scenic Views

  • Karon Viewpoint: Located just a short drive uphill, it offers the iconic “Three Beaches” vista of Kata Noi, Kata, and Karon.
  • The Rocks at Kata Noi: The southern end of the beach features unique rock formations perfect for sunset photography and light snorkeling.
  • Black Rock Trek: A nearby challenging hike leading to a breathtaking panoramic view of the Andaman Sea and Promthep Cape.

Popular Cafes and Restaurants

  • Mom Tri’s Kitchen: Famous for its gourmet Thai cuisine and spectacular ocean views.
  • The Boathouse: A classic choice for fine dining and an extensive wine list by the sea.
  • Ska Bar: A laid-back, reggae-style spot located on the rocks between the two Kata beaches.
  • Small Viewpoint Seafood: A local favorite for authentic Thai seafood with a great view.

Shopping and Malls

  • Kata Night Market: Great for local street food, souvenirs, and affordable clothing.
  • Palm Square: A modern plaza offering various dining options and boutique shops.
  • Central Phuket: A large, world-class shopping mall located about 25 minutes away by car for luxury brands.
